Datable Technology Receives DTC Eligibility Approval

Technology

September 9, 2021 (Source) — Datable Technology Corp. (TSXV: DAC) (OTCQB: TTMZF) (the “Company” or “Datable”), a software company that provides a marketing automation platform called PLATFORM3 to global consumer brands, is pleased to announce that its common shares are now eligible for settlement through the Depository Trust Company (“DTC”), a subsidiary of the Depository Trust & Clearing Corp. that manages the electronic clearing and settlement of publicly-traded companies in the United States.

Datable’s common shares are now fully DTC eligible and will continue to trade in the United States under the ticker symbol “TTMZF” on the OTCQB Venture Market. Through an electronic method of clearing securities, DTC eligibility reduces costs and accelerates the settlement process for investors and brokers allowing the Company’s common shares to be traded over a much wider selection of brokerage firms by coming into compliance with their requirements.

About Datable Technology Corporation

Datable has developed a proprietary, mobile-based consumer marketing platform – PLATFORM3 – that is sold to global Consumer Packaged Goods (CPG) companies and consumer brands. PLATFORM3 is delivered as a subscription service (Software as a Service model) and used by CPG companies to engage consumers, reward purchases and collect valuable consumer data. PLATFORM3 incorporates proprietary technology to monetize the consumer data, including demographics and purchasing behaviour, by sending consumers targeted offers by email and text messages.  For more information, visit datablecorp.com.
